Hon. Anthony Mahler is Belize’s New Tourism Minister Belize City, Belize, Wednesday, November 18, 2020 – Hon. Anthony Mahler was officially sworn in as Minister of Tourism and Diaspora Relations on Monday, November 16th, 2020. He was appointed by the newly elected Prime Minister after the country’s general elections, which were held on Wednesday, November 11th, 2020.
